문제

배경 음악의 절차 적 생성에 대한 좋은 책 / 기사 추천이 있습니까? (보컬, 악기 만).

나는 관심이 없다 :

How do I generate the sound of a particular note on a particular instrument

나는 관심이있다 :

How do I generate the melody / score for the music.

감사!

편집하다:

Brian Eno에 대한 언급에 감사드립니다. 나는 분명히 주변/사용자가 음악 유형의 음악을 무시할 수있는 것을 조사하고 있습니다. 즉, 게임의 배경 음악을 생각합니다. 기본적인 분위기를 제공하기 위해 거기에 있지만 초점은 게임입니다.

도움이 되었습니까?

해결책

언젠가 나는 달려 갔다 , 음악/사운드/오디오를 생성하는 프로그래밍 언어 :

Chuck은 매우 정확하고 표현력이 뛰어나고 (우리는 이것을 강력하게 기소라고 함) 동적 제어 속도, 그리고 날짜에서 코드를 추가하고 수정할 수있는 새로운 시간 기반 동시 프로그래밍 모델을 제시합니다. 또한 Chuck은 MIDI, OSC, HID 장치 및 멀티 채널 오디오를 지원합니다. 재미 있고 배우기 쉽고 복잡한 오디오 합성/분석 프로그램, 실시간 대화 형 제어를 통해 작곡가, 연구원 및 공연자에게 강력한 프로그래밍 도구를 제공합니다.

최종 결과를 MIDI로 변환하여 점수 또는 시트 표기법으로 변환 할 수 있다고 생각합니다.

이것이 당신이 찾고있는 것인지 모르겠습니다. 도움이 되었기를 바랍니다!

편집하다

이것에 대해 조금 더 오래 생각한 후에, 나는 당신이 할 수있는 일이 척 코드를 생성하는 쓰기 코드라고 생각합니다. 따라서 음악/점수 생성에 대한 일련의 규칙을 정의한 다음이를 사용하여 유효한 척 코드를 작성하십시오. 척 코드를 실행 한 후에는 MIDI 파일을 가져올 수 있으며 점수/시트 음악으로 변환 할 수 있습니다.

다른 팁

David Cope의 "음악적 창의성의 컴퓨터 모델"이라는 책은 컴퓨터 지원 구성의 이론적 측면과 함께 도움이되지만, 다이빙하기 전에 벨트 아래에서 음악 이론을 원할 수도 있습니다.

절차 음악에 관심이 있으시면 조건 30 사이트 - 조건 30.com을 확인하십시오.이 음악은 모두 절차 적입니다.

C#의 Cellular Automata를 기반으로 한 절차 음악 구현에 관심이 있으시면 소스 코드를 가져올 수 있습니다. http://proceduralmidi.codeplex.com/. 이진도 사용할 수 있습니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top